Hi all just wondering if there were any differences in knock sensors. I have a 2005 subaru imprezza non turbo sohc and a 2002 b4 twin turbo dohc my knock sensor in the b4 is no good and my engine in my imprezza has a good one but engine is no good the plugs are the same. Just wondered thow if the actuall sensor itself is different or if i can juat plug in and off i go if they have the same voltage signals ect ect. Anyhelp would be great thanks.

I've thought the same and would think they're exactly the same other than the lead out of the sensor - eg: Gen1 has a wire to plug, the Gen3 has a plug at the sensor for the wire to plug in, but the plug to the main loom is the same between both of them...

If you can find the test values of each in a workshop manual you'll know for sure as to whether they're interchangeable.

supercheap parts selector says 2.0 impreza is (sometimes) the same as the B4 (both list AFI SPO3091722 as an option).  If different, then the plug is different.

 

also see compatible vehicles list here: https://www.sparesbo...nsor-afi-kn1247

 

Also worth checking out partsouq or similar with your VINs for OEM part number comparison.

 

I'm guessing if the plug fits, it'll be the same.
